Night-shift staff: Floor 4 of the Tellhaven Building opens this week. After 21:00, access is via the rear stairwell only; the lifts are locked out overnight during the settling period. Complete a walk-through of the new floor once per shift and log it. The stairwell keypad accepts the code below.

badge for yahop-fawep: bdg-XBKXI-68071

# MemLedger Environments

MemLedger, our GPU memory profiling service at Torvane Labs, runs in three environments: dev, staging, and prod. Dev uses shared A-class cards and resets nightly, staging mirrors prod topology at quarter scale, and prod runs on the dedicated Halberd cluster. New team members should start in dev; profiling sessions there are sandboxed and safe to break. Each environment reads its settings at startup, and the prod values are shown below.

config for kadug-yahop:
quenwyn:
  pin: 2459
  metrics_host: metrics.quenwyn.lumicsys.internal
  tenant: julax
  seal: seal_0d5ead96

## Releases

Liftlab (our elevator-dispatch simulator) cuts a release every other Friday. Plugin authors: pin to minor versions, since dispatch heuristics can shift between minors. Release tarballs are signed so the plugin loader can verify them before enabling third-party cars. Verification requires the public half of our release key, which follows.

deploy key for yadup-badug: bky6_rLH3qD

# Flaglight Rollouts — Approvals

Quick version for on-call: any rollout touching more than 5% of traffic needs an approval in Flaglight before the ramp continues. Kill switches don't need approval — just flip them and note it in the incident channel. Scheduled ramps pause automatically if error budget burns hot. If you're stuck at 2 a.m. with a pending approval, there's one person authorized to override, and that's the approver below.

account owner for tagep-bafof: Norael Gilax Juleth